Mungkin sebagian orang telah mengenal apa itu server namun banyak juga yang tidak mengetahuinya. Padahal server bagian dari internet yang digunakan setiap hari. Bisa dikatakan kalau server merupakan salah satu perangkat terpenting dalam sebuah jaringan komputer dan internet.
Banyak yang tidak mengetahui bahwa ketika mereka berselancar di internet, mereka tanpa sadar menggunakan server. Dalam beberapa bentuk, server sendiri dapat berupa perangkat keras, perangkat lunak, atau mesin virtual. Sebuah server berupa perangkat keras biasanya berupa jaringan komputer yang memiliki ukuran sangat besar dengan menampung beberapa prosesor dan RAM berkapasitas besar.
Ingin tahu lebih jauh lagi apa itu server? Mari simak penjelasan berikut ini mengenai apa itu server, pengertian, fungsi serta contohnya agar Anda mengetahui betapa pentingnya server dalam kehidupan digital masyarakat modern.
Daftar Isi
Pengertian Server
Server adalah komputer berdaya tinggi yang dibuat untuk menyimpan, memproses, dan mengelola data jaringan, perangkat, dan sistem. Ini adalah sebuah mesin yang menggerakkan organisasi dengan menyediakan perangkat dan sistem jaringan dengan sumber daya yang memadai. Untuk bisnis, server menawarkan skalabilitas kritis, efisiensi, dan kemampuan kelangsungan bisnis.
Baik itu meng-hosting situs web yang padat data, menyiapkan drive bersama untuk departemen, atau mengelola ribuan kueri setiap menit, server adalah kendaraan untuk menampung dan memproses beban kerja intensif yang melampaui kemampuan komputer tradisional.
Baca Juga: Memahami 3 Manfaat Penggunaan Cloud VPS (Virtual Private Server)
Fungsi Dari Penciptaan Server
Pada dasarnya, tujuan penciptaan server adalah untuk mengelola sumber daya jaringan. Misalnya, pengguna dapat mengatur server untuk mengontrol akses ke jaringan, mengirim/menerima email, mengelola pekerjaan cetak, atau meng-host situs web. Selain itu server juga mahir dalam melakukan perhitungan yang intens.
Beberapa server berkomitmen untuk tugas tertentu, sering disebut sebagai berdedikasi. Namun, banyak server saat ini adalah server bersama yang bertanggung jawab atas email, DNS, FTP, dan bahkan beberapa situs web dalam hal server web. Dengan banyaknya tujuan dan pekerjaannya, apakah server harus selalu bekerja dan menyala setiap waktu?
Tentu saja server tidak boleh berhenti bekerja karena server biasanya digunakan untuk memberikan layanan yang selalu dibutuhkan, sebagian besar server tidak pernah dimatikan. Akibatnya, ketika server gagal, mereka dapat menyebabkan banyak masalah bagi pengguna jaringan dan perusahaan. Untuk mengatasi masalah ini, server biasanya diatur agar toleran terhadap kesalahan antisipasi gangguan lainnya.
Baca Juga: Dedicated Server : Kelebihan dan Cara Memilih Layanan Terbaiknya di Indonesia
Memahami Cara Kerja Jaringan Server
Server adalah komputer yang terhubung ke jaringan workstation lain yang disebut klien dimana komputer kemudian akan klien meminta informasi dari server melalui jaringan. Adapun server itu sendiri cenderung memiliki lebih banyak penyimpanan, memori, dan kekuatan pemrosesan daripada workstation normal.
Sedangkan bagaimana sebuah server berfungsi tergantung pada jenis jaringannya. Mari selama beberapa jenis jaringan yang berbeda dan bagaimana server berinteraksi dengannya :
-
Peer- to- peer
Dalam jaringan peer-to-peer, setiap workstation memainkan peran klien dan server. Server adalah komputer yang memberikan informasi atau layanan ke komputer lain. Jaringan bergantung satu sama lain untuk menyediakan dan berbagi informasi dan layanan. Jenis jaringan ini biasanya hanya digunakan di kantor atau rumah kecil.
-
Server klien
Dalam jaringan klien/server ada satu server yang hanya didedikasikan untuk menyediakan layanan ke workstation klien lainnya. Anda dapat memiliki beberapa server di jaringan ini tetapi mereka tidak dapat berfungsi sebagai workstation. Jaringan klien/server adalah yang paling umum digunakan.
Baca Juga: VPS atau Virtual Private Server : Tipe dan Manfaatnya Bagi Website Bisnis
Jenis dan Contoh Umum Server
Meski internet bagian dari server, sebagian besar orang- orang saat ini menganggap server internet, atau server web, sebagai jenis yang paling umum, tetapi ada juga yang lain. Jenis server yang paling terkenal meliputi “
-
Web server
Jika Anda sedang online melihat halaman web, mak itu berarti Anda sedang mengakses server. Melihat web melalui browser Anda memerlukan data dari server web untuk teks, gambar, video, dan komponen lain yang dapat Anda lihat di halaman web. Saat Anda mengirim atau menerima file melalui internet, mengunduh aplikasi atau program, atau bahkan menyimpan file pekerjaan Anda ke cloud, Anda berinteraksi dengan berbagai server internet.
-
Email server
Lalu jika Anda menggunakan program berbasis web, seperti Gmail atau Yahoo, untuk mengakses akun email Anda, Anda mungkin mengandalkan server web untuk menangani pengiriman pesan Anda. Bagi konsumen yang lebih suka menggunakan program berbasis komputer, seperti Outlook, Anda mengakses server email tertentu yang mendukung proses pengiriman dan penerimaan. Jika Anda melihat referensi ke IMAP, POP, atau SMTP saat menggunakan email, berarti Anda tersambung ke server email pihak ketiga.
-
Server Database
Server database adalah sistem komputer yang menyediakan layanan untuk mengakses dan mengambil data dalam database. Jenis server ini banyak digunakan oleh perusahaan untuk menyimpan dan mengolah data dan informasi mereka.
Akses ke database server dapat dilakukan melalui user interface (front end) atau melalui remote shell yang langsung mengakses database server (back end). Untuk dapat mengakses database server, pengguna perlu menggunakan bahasa query yang sesuai dengan database. -
Server Aplikasi
Server aplikasi adalah perangkat yang menyediakan layanan atau melakukan proses layanan untuk setiap permintaan akses dari klien yang terhubung ke jaringan. Komunikasi antara klien dan server aplikasi dapat menggunakan protokol HTTP.
Server aplikasi ini biasanya digunakan untuk menjalankan suatu prosedur, baik itu program maupun script agar aplikasi dapat berjalan.
Sepintas, server aplikasi ini mirip dengan server web yang sama-sama menyediakan layanan untuk klien dan menggunakan protokol HTTP. Namun, ada satu hal yang membedakannya. Server web biasanya digunakan untuk membuat situs web statis, di mana konten informasi di dalamnya tidak berubah.
Sedangkan application server biasanya digunakan untuk membuat website atau aplikasi dinamis, seperti object pooling, messaging services, transaction application, dan lain-lain. Sebagian besar server aplikasi juga memiliki server web pada bagian yang tidak terpisahkan. Sehingga server aplikasi biasanya juga mampu menjalankan fungsi web server. -
Game server
Mungkin server ini hanya lebih umum diketahui di kalangan gamer saja. Memuat game online mengharuskan Anda terhubung ke server. Setiap game umumnya memiliki server sendiri. Jika Anda pernah menunggu lama untuk memuat game, kemacetan di server mungkin menjadi masalahnya. Dari game komputer online terbesar hingga game smartphone berbasis aplikasi terkecil, semuanya menggunakan server untuk mengirim dan menerima informasi yang diperlukan para gamer untuk bermain.
-
Server proxy
Setiap kali ada perantara pihak ketiga antara komputer seseorang dan server lain, perantara ini dikenal sebagai server proxy. Proxy memiliki peran yang berguna dalam menyaring konten, mempercepat lalu lintas internet, dan mencegah pengguna yang tidak sah mengakses jaringan. Sebagian besar koneksi internet bisnis menggunakan server proxy di komputer jaringan mereka untuk menjaga keamanan data dan untuk memastikan pekerja mereka hanya menggunakan fungsi web yang diizinkan.
-
Server untuk streaming video
Saat Anda membuka Netflix di ponsel atau streaming film dari saluran televisi di smart TV, Anda menggunakan server video. Semua film dan acara TV tersebut disimpan sebagai data di server ini dan dikirimkan kepada Anda saat Anda memintanya.
Baca Juga : Definisi Colocation Server dan Fitur-Fitur Terbaiknya
Diatas adalah contoh dari banyak lagi jenis dari server yang juga harus Anda ketahui seperti :
- Cloud server
- Dedicated server
- Domain name service
- File server
- Print server
- Standalone server, dll.
Kesimpulan dan Penutup
Server adalah mesin bertenaga tinggi yang bertanggung jawab untuk mengelola operasi organisasi penting seperti database, email, aplikasi, dan file bersama. Sebagai perkembangan signifikan dalam evolusi komputer, server mewakili kemajuan dalam teknologi konsolidasi dan kapasitas unit pemrosesan pusat (CPU).
Komputer pribadi seperti laptop dan workstation menawarkan setumpuk kemampuan untuk individu dibandingkan 20 tahun yang lalu. Di kemajuan zaman seperti sekarang, server fisik, virtual, dan cloud saat ini dilengkapi dengan penyeimbangan beban tingkat lanjut, toleransi kesalahan, dan skalabilitas yang diperlukan untuk mengelola jaringan bisnis modern.